TCP/IP port reservation
If you use the PORT or PORTRANGE statement
in PROFILE.TCPIP to reserve the ports used by z/OS® Explorer, z/OS Debugger, and Developer for z/OS,
note that many binds are done by threads active in an RSE thread pool.
The job name of the RSE thread pool is RSEDx, where RSED is
the name of the RSE started task, and x is a random
single digit number, so wildcards are required in the definition.
PORT 4035 TCP RSED ; z/OS Explorer – RSE daemon
PORT 6715 TCP JMON ; z/OS Explorer – JES job monitor
PORT 5335 TCP DBGMGR ; z/OS Debugger – debug manager
PORT 5336 TCP DBGMGR ; z/OS Debugger – debug manager
PORTRange 8108 11 TCP RSED* ; z/OS Explorer – RSE_PORTRANGE
;PORTRange 5227 100 TCP RSED* ; z/OS Explorer Extensions - CARMA
